Comprehending the IELTS Test Structure
Before embarking on a preparation journey, it is important to acquaint oneself with the exam's format. IELTS consists of 4 modules: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. The Academic variation is generally required for university admission, while the General Training variation is used for migration and workplace purposes.
| Module | Number of Questions | Duration | Material Focus |
|---|---|---|---|
| Listening | 40 | Thirty minutes (plus 10 minutes to transfer answers) | Conversations and monologues in everyday social contexts |
| Reading | 40 | 60 minutes | 3 long texts (Academic) or much shorter passages (General Training) |
| Writing | 2 tasks | 60 minutes | Task 1: describe visual info (Academic) or compose a letter (General Training); Task 2: essay |
| Speaking | 3 parts | 11-- 14 minutes | Introduction, hint card discussion, and follow‑up questions |
Understanding the timing and concern types is the initial step toward a "ensured" result, as it allows prospects to assign research study time efficiently.
A Step‑by‑Step Plan to Secure Your IELTS Certificate
Below is a methodical approach that, when adhered to, increases the probability of attaining the wanted band score.
Examine Your Current Level
- Take an official practice test or a credible online diagnostic to identify your baseline band.
- Identify strengths and weak points across the 4 modules.
Set a Realistic Target Band
- Validate the minimum rating needed by your university, immigration program, or company.
- Pick a target that is one band higher than the minimum to develop a safety margin.
Create a Study Schedule
- Designate 6-- 8 weeks for extensive preparation (longer if your baseline is far from the target).
- Commit daily blocks: e.g., 1 hour Listening, 1 hour Reading, 1.5 hours Writing, and 30 minutes Speaking.
Use Official Materials
- IELTS.org provides free sample tests and band‑score descriptors.
- The Cambridge IELTS series (Books 17-- 19) offers buy genuine ielts certificate online past documents.
- Main apps (e.g., IELTS Liz, British Council's "TakeIELTS") include timed practice.
Practice Under Test Conditions
- Mimic the exam environment: strict timing, no breaks, and a quiet area.
- After each full‑length practice test, review answers completely and note repeating errors.
Seek Professional Feedback
- Enrol in a trusted preparation course (e.g., IDP, British Council, or a qualified local language school).
- Usage experienced tutors for composing and speaking evaluations; their targeted remarks are vital.
Develop Test‑Day Strategies
- Listening: Read ahead, expect signal words, and transfer answers without delay.
- Reading: Skim passages for primary concepts, then scan for information.
- Composing: Spend the first 5 minutes planning both tasks; adhere to the word count (minimum 150 for Task 1, 250 for Task 2).
- Speaking: Maintain eye contact, answer each concern fully, and use a series of grammatical structures.

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them
- Poor Time Management-- Many candidates lack time in Reading and Writing. Practice with a timer and find out to skip tough concerns temporarily.
- Disregarding Speaking Practice-- Speaking is typically the least practiced module. Set up a minimum of three mock interviews with a partner or tutor before the exam.
- Depending on "Brain Dumps"-- Some websites claim to supply "ensured" questions. These are unreliable and might violate test security policies. Focus on genuine skill development rather.
- Overlooking Band Descriptors-- Understanding the assessment criteria (Task Response, Coherence & & Cohesion, Lexical Resource, Grammatical Range) helps candidates target particular enhancement locations.
